#a2066f - Lipstick Hex Color Code

#A2066F (Lipstick) - RGB 162, 6, 111 Color Information

#a2066f Conversion Table

HEX Triplet A2, 06, 6F
RGB Decimal 162, 6, 111
RGB Octal 242, 6, 157
RGB Percent 63.5%, 2.4%, 43.5%
RGB Binary 10100010, 110, 1101111
CMY 0.365, 0.976, 0.565
CMYK 0, 96, 31, 36

Color spaces of #A2066F Lipstick - RGB(162, 6, 111)

HSV (or HSB) 320°, 96°, 64°
HSL 320°, 93°, 33°
Web Safe #990066
XYZ 17.835, 8.959, 15.828
CIE-Lab 35.906, 62.518, -15.668
xyY 0.418, 0.210, 8.959
Decimal 10618479

What is the C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) color model of #a2066f?

In the CMYK (Cyan, Magenta, Yellow, Black) color model, the color represented by the hexadecimal code #a2066f is composed of 0% Cyan, 96% Magenta, 31% Yellow, and 36% Black. In this CMYK breakdown, the Cyan component at 0% influences the coolness or green-blue aspects of the color, whereas the 96% of Magenta contributes to the red-purple qualities. The 31% of Yellow typically adds to the brightness and warmth, and the 36% of Black determines the depth and overall darkness of the shade. The resulting color can range from bright and vivid to deep and muted, depending on these CMYK values. The CMYK color model is crucial in color printing and graphic design, offering a practical way to mix these four ink colors to create a vast spectrum of hues.
